chore: release v4.4.6 (#3501)
## Summary
1 improvement, 1 bug fix.

## Improvements
- Fail attempts on uncaught exceptions instead of hanging to
`MAX_DURATION_EXCEEDED`. A Node `EventEmitter` (e.g. `node-redis`)
emitting `"error"` with no `.on("error", ...)` listener escalates to
`uncaughtException`, which the worker previously reported but did not
act on — runs drifted to maxDuration with empty attempts. They now fail
fast with the original error and status `FAILED`, and respect the task's
normal retry policy. You should still attach `.on("error", ...)`
listeners to long-lived clients to handle errors gracefully.
([#3529](https://github.com/triggerdotdev/trigger.dev/pull/3529))

## Bug fixes
- Fix dev workers spinning at 100% CPU after the parent CLI disconnects.
Orphaned `trigger-dev-run-worker` (and indexer) processes were caught in
an `uncaughtException` feedback loop: a periodic IPC send via
`process.send` would throw `ERR_IPC_CHANNEL_CLOSED` once the parent
closed the channel, which re-entered the same handler that itself called
`process.send`, scheduled via `setImmediate` and amplified by
source-map-support's `prepareStackTrace`. Fixed by (1) silently dropping
packets in `ZodIpcConnection` when the channel is disconnected, (2)
adding a `process.on("disconnect", ...)` handler in dev workers so they
exit cleanly when the CLI closes the IPC channel, and (3) wrapping all
`uncaughtException`-path `process.send` calls in a `safeSend` guard that
checks `process.connected` and swallows synchronous throws.
([#3491](https://github.com/triggerdotdev/trigger.dev/pull/3491))

@trigger.dev/schema-to-json

Convert various schema validation libraries to JSON Schema format.

Installation

npm install @trigger.dev/schema-to-json

Important: Bundle Safety

This package is designed to be bundle-safe. It does NOT bundle any schema libraries (zod, yup, etc.) as dependencies. Instead:

  1. Built-in conversions work immediately (ArkType, Zod 4, TypeBox)
  2. External conversions (Zod 3, Yup, Effect) require the conversion libraries to be available at runtime

This design ensures that:

  • Your bundle size stays small
  • You only include the schema libraries you actually use
  • Tree-shaking works properly
  • No unnecessary dependencies are installed

Supported Schema Libraries

  • Zod - Full support
    • Zod 4: Native support via built-in toJsonSchema method (no external deps needed)
    • Zod 3: Requires zod-to-json-schema to be installed
  • Yup - Requires @sodaru/yup-to-json-schema to be installed
  • ArkType - Native support (built-in toJsonSchema method)
  • Effect/Schema - Requires effect or @effect/schema to be installed
  • TypeBox - Native support (already JSON Schema compliant)
  • Valibot - Coming soon
  • Superstruct - Coming soon
  • Runtypes - Coming soon

Usage

Basic Usage (Built-in conversions only)

import { schemaToJsonSchema } from '@trigger.dev/schema-to-json';
import { type } from 'arktype';

// Works immediately for schemas with built-in conversion
const arkSchema = type({
  name: 'string',
  age: 'number',
});

const result = schemaToJsonSchema(arkSchema);
console.log(result);
// { jsonSchema: {...}, schemaType: 'arktype' }

Full Usage (With external conversion libraries)

import { schemaToJsonSchema, initializeSchemaConverters } from '@trigger.dev/schema-to-json';
import { z } from 'zod';

// Initialize converters once in your app (loads conversion libraries if available)
await initializeSchemaConverters();

// Now you can convert Zod 3, Yup, and Effect schemas
const zodSchema = z.object({
  name: z.string(),
  age: z.number(),
  email: z.string().email(),
});

const result = schemaToJsonSchema(zodSchema);
console.log(result);
// {
//   jsonSchema: {
//     type: 'object',
//     properties: {
//       name: { type: 'string' },
//       age: { type: 'number' },
//       email: { type: 'string', format: 'email' }
//     },
//     required: ['name', 'age', 'email']
//   },
//   schemaType: 'zod'
// }

API

schemaToJsonSchema(schema, options?)

Convert a schema to JSON Schema format.

Parameters:

  • schema - The schema to convert
  • options (optional)
    • name - Name to use for the schema (supported by some converters)
    • additionalProperties - Additional properties to merge into the result

Returns:

  • { jsonSchema, schemaType } - The converted JSON Schema and detected type
  • undefined - If the schema cannot be converted

initializeSchemaConverters()

Initialize the external conversion libraries. Call this once in your application if you need to convert schemas that don't have built-in JSON Schema support (Zod 3, Yup, Effect).

Returns: Promise<void>

canConvertSchema(schema)

Check if a schema can be converted to JSON Schema.

Returns: boolean

detectSchemaType(schema)

Detect the type of schema.

Returns: 'zod' | 'yup' | 'arktype' | 'effect' | 'valibot' | 'superstruct' | 'runtypes' | 'typebox' | 'unknown'

areConvertersInitialized()

Check which conversion libraries are available.

Returns: { zod: boolean, yup: boolean, effect: boolean }

Peer Dependencies

Each schema library is an optional peer dependency. Install only the ones you need:

# For Zod
npm install zod

# For Yup
npm install yup

# For ArkType
npm install arktype

# For Effect
npm install effect @effect/schema

# For TypeBox
npm install @sinclair/typebox
